Charles Barkley slams TNT & ESPN as ‘Inside the NBA’ future looks murky
Kevin Jairaj-Imagn Images

TNT lost the rights to cover the NBA. This brought sadness to fans, as the beloved ‘Inside the NBA’ show appeared to be over.

Luckily for fans, a deal was struck that saw ESPN acquired the rights to license the show. This includes having TNT Sports produce the show.

Despite this deal, the cast has been left in the dark. This is according to Charles Barkley.

“This has been the worst,” Barkley said on The Bill Simmons Podcast. “TNT just sucks, to be honest with you. They made this deal, and they haven’t told us where we’re gonna work. They haven’t told us how it’s going to work.

“We’ve been talking behind the scenes about whether we’re going to get any time after the game, or are they gonna say, ‘Hey, you guys got to go to SportsCenter?’ I’ve asked that question because it’s the best part of our show.

“After the game, we have conversations and have fun,” Barkley continued. “Are they going to say ‘You guys got three minutes, five minutes, 15, 20, 30, 45,’ or are we going to go straight to SportsCenter?

“They haven’t given us an answer whatsoever, and TNT sold the show, and they haven’t been [communicating]. They got paid.”

It still is a mystery how ESPN will actually handle ‘Inside the NBA.’ What is certain is the show won’t quite be the same as we all know.
